The Af5x Datasheet is, at its core, a technical manual. It details everything from the radio’s physical dimensions and power consumption to its operating frequencies and modulation schemes. Its primary purpose is to provide engineers, technicians, and network administrators with the information they need to properly plan, deploy, and maintain wireless links using the airFiber 5X. It’s like the blueprint for understanding how the radio functions and what its limitations are.

Datasheets are used in a variety of ways. For instance, when designing a point-to-point wireless link, the datasheet allows you to determine the maximum achievable data rate based on the chosen channel width, modulation, and distance. It also helps with power budgeting, ensuring that you have adequate power available to operate the radio at its intended performance level. You might use the datasheet to confirm antenna compatibility, to ensure the antenna you’ve selected meets the operating frequency range specified in the datasheet. The datasheet isn’t just for initial setup. It’s also an invaluable resource for troubleshooting problems. If you’re experiencing performance issues, the datasheet can help you diagnose the cause by allowing you to verify that the radio is operating within its specified parameters. By comparing actual performance with the expected performance outlined in the datasheet, you can identify potential problems such as interference, signal degradation, or hardware failures.
